Transaction f75086f149a5886732af9f251aecae4b530e69c13bf5a128a347abea2ce63e50

1 Input
1 Outputs
  • f75086f149a5886732af9f251aecae4b530e69c13bf5a128a347abea2ce63e50:0
  • value  420170037
    address  bc1qyfnwk5aefual7v3t95ha309y59vmd4g7nf775e